Output 43f22288f67c4d8f1caef6996bbcb320f1b786b1e743bd89b1cfcb6040dbc9f5:0

value
52876600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aafe96db0aaefd4df633c21edb8d329147bcde1a OP_EQUAL
address
3HH9nKzK84SYa7giReC4x1Nmz3e3yZw8FD
transaction
43f22288f67c4d8f1caef6996bbcb320f1b786b1e743bd89b1cfcb6040dbc9f5
spent
true